mirror of
https://github.com/nuxt/nuxt.git
synced 2024-11-11 08:33:53 +00:00
fix: use core-js package.json to read version
This commit is contained in:
parent
a575a873b0
commit
b51a4a97e7
@ -120,14 +120,14 @@ export default class WebpackBaseConfig {
|
||||
let corejsVersion = corejs
|
||||
if (corejsVersion === 'auto') {
|
||||
try {
|
||||
corejsVersion = createRequire(rootDir)('core-js').version.split('.')[0]
|
||||
corejsVersion = createRequire(rootDir)('core-js/package.json').version.split('.')[0]
|
||||
} catch (_err) {
|
||||
corejsVersion = '2'
|
||||
}
|
||||
}
|
||||
|
||||
if (corejsVersion !== '2' && corejsVersion !== '3') {
|
||||
consola.warn(`Invalid corejs version ${JSON.stringify(corejsVersion)}! Possible values are 2 and 3`)
|
||||
consola.warn(`Invalid corejs version ${JSON.stringify(corejsVersion)}! Please set "build.corejs" to either "2" or "3".`)
|
||||
corejsVersion = '2'
|
||||
}
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user